Evaluating the Therapeutic Viability of Bacterially Expressed Human TLK1B-Kinase Domain for Cancer Drug Design

Abstract: The role of protein kinases is vital in diverse cellular functions. The alterations in the expression patterns of protein kinases often implicate human cancer initiation and progression. Human Tousled-like kinases (TLKs) are evolutionary kinases found in the cell signalling pathway and are involved in DNA repair, replication and chromosomal integrity.
